Key Responsibilities:
Client Support & Communication:
- Serve as a primary point of contact for policyholders and agents, providing prompt and professional assistance via phone and email.
- Address inquiries related to billing, policy coverages, endorsements, renewals, and claims processes for auto and home insurance policies.
- Educate customers on policy terms, payment options, and coverage details to ensure clarity and satisfaction.
- Handle customer concerns with empathy and professionalism, ensuring timely resolution of issues.
Policy Administration & Processing:
- Process policy changes, endorsements, cancellations, and renewals with accuracy and efficiency.
- Review and verify policy documentation to ensure compliance with company guidelines and industry regulations.
- Assist agents with quoting and underwriting inquiries when needed.
Risk Management & Problem-Solving:
- Identify potential risks or discrepancies in policy information and take appropriate action.
- Follow company procedures to assess and mitigate risks while maintaining a balance between customer needs and business objectives.
- Collaborate with underwriting and claims teams to ensure seamless service delivery.
